Shannon is an irish name, anglicised from sionainn

Alternative spellings include shannen, shanon, shannan, and siannon The variant shanna is an anglicisation of sionna Sionainn derives from the irish name abha na tsionainn for the river shannon. What is the meaning of the name shannon From the gaelic “o’sionain,” an occupational surname for someone who worked with straw May also reference the longest river in ireland, the shannon. From the name of the river shannon, the longest river in ireland, called an tsionainn in irish

It is associated with the legendary figure sionann and is sometimes said to be named for her.
